Kuchnia pani Marty, a documentary, dives into the intimate world of culinary traditions through the lens of a seemingly simple kitchen. It's not just about food but the stories and memories simmering in every dish. The atmosphere feels warm, almost like sitting down with an old friend who’s eager to share their life’s recipe. The pacing is relaxed, allowing each moment to breathe, letting the viewer absorb the rich textures of both the meals and the conversations. While the director remains unknown, the authentic performances of the people featured lend a genuineness that’s hard to replicate. It’s distinctive in how it marries personal history with the communal act of cooking, showcasing how meals can hold and convey so much more than just sustenance.
